The Just Power Alliance seeks to hire a founding Executive Director to launch our new organization. This position reports to the Executive Committee of The Just Power Alliance Board.
WHO WE ARE:
The Just Power Alliance is locally rooted with national impact, working on some of the most important issues of our time. Our vision of a better world is one where all people have a seat at the table when decisions are made in our democracy. We believe that people—tenants, school parents, frontline workers, people impacted by the criminal justice system, and community members—have the best ideas about how to solve the most challenging problems. Achieving racial justice is central to our mission.
Though the Alliance is brand new, our 8 current member organizations have been firmly established in our local communities for years, winning victories in such areas as housing, affordable health care, criminal justice reform and many more. Together, we have improved the lives of hundreds of thousands of people by engaging and training citizen leaders and catalyzing powerful and strategic organizing.
The Alliance is being created by, and is accountable to our member organizations, to enhance, strengthen and expand the field of broad-based, multi-issue organizing and to marshal our collective power to address today’s urgent issues on a broader scale.

WHAT YOUR ROLE WOULD BE
The Executive Director will further refine and implement The Just Power Alliance vision and lay the groundwork for a vibrant and secure future for the organization. This person will work closely with The Alliance Board and Organizers to 1) establish a foundation for a healthy organization that prioritizes building and maintaining deep relationships across the network, 2) identify and pursue funding opportunities, and 3) ensure the evolution of high quality training in the art of power organizing.
The ED will help establish and maintain a democratic and transparent organization, with collaborative leadership that deepens the impact of member organizations, increases the power and sustainability of broad-based community organizing and ultimately builds a platform for action on a regional and/or national level.

This is a hybrid position. While it is largely virtual, periodic travel is required to the communities where member organizations are located; currently in Boston, Cleveland, Milwaukee and the DC, Maryland and Virginia areas. Candidates should be based somewhere in the Northeast/Mid Atlantic/Great Lakes regions.
Salary and Benefits
Salary Range is $90,000 - $120,000, based on relevant work experience.
Comprehensive benefits package including paid time off, professional development, health coverage, retirement and parental leave.
